Devora H.

The winery is really cute, rustic, inviting and has a pretty cedar plank shelf that holds their award winning wine collection. Nice display and the use of wood makes it warm and inviting. The wine selection is limited. I think they had 7. Two of the reds (noir and merlot) almost had a "fizz" and flavor wasn't very smooth. The host said they needed more sulfates and had started to ferment again. The others were nice I think my favorite was the blackberry, a dessert wine. One neat thing they had I thought was a great idea is the had wooden boards with all the wine names and the description. The small glass flights sat on them so you could tell what wine you were tasting and not get them mixed up. Great idea!

Matt M.

My wife and family went over to this winery to get a break and have a good drink as well as do a tasting. The owner served us ( we didn't know at the time) and was very friendly and helpful. He explained the wines and his preferences and his excitement was contagious. The wines were amazing from the dammit Jimmy, the cabernet, and the reisling were great. We found out that he was the owner and explained the process of making the wine and how he tends to the land as well as how long he has been in business. The outdoor space is specious, beautiful, and has a nice vibe which he explained they will have live music on Sat from 3pm to 6pm. He mentioned opening up business down St. Augustin and I was ready to go down there to drink some more wine. The owner is a good person who takes pride in what he makes and doing right by other people. Make sure you also grab the cheese plate, the cheese is bought locally and is also really good. Don't forget about the wine slushies on the right day you won't regret. We have to support our local businesses and this def one I will tell you to drive to experience.
